6. Dominique Chicken. The Dominique Chicken looks very similar to the Barred Plymouth Rock and the Cuckoo Marans. They have alternating patches of black and white in a barred pattern. However, this breed can be distinguished by V shaped bars, rather than straight bars. Dominique Chickens are calm and mellow.

Leghorn roosters weigh between 5.5 and 7.5 pounds and have a neat, compact appearance. The all-white roosters with gorgeous red combs and wattles are the most popular variety. Black, brown, buff, red, silver, and black-tailed red are among the numerous different colors. The roosters guard their flock with great awareness.

1. Barred Plymouth Rock Chicken. The Barred Rock is a white and black variation of the Plymouth Rock breed. They have a unique plumage that features straight black stripes tipping white feathers. This gives them a stunning look. Barred Plymouth Rock chickens are typically kept for their egg-laying prowess.

Dark Brahma Chickens are a large breed with unique silvery-white and black feathers. This breed is quite old; it originated in Asia but was imported into the United States around the mid-1800s. The Dominique chicken is known as the oldest breed in North America. The breed is characterized by a black and white barred feather pattern. They weigh up to 5 to 7 pounds and are prolific egg layers. They produce up to 260 medium-to-large brown eggs per year and are sometimes willing to set their own eggs.

Lakenvelder Chicken Profile. The Lakenvelder chicken is an old breed - the official records go back to the 18th-century Netherlands-German border region.But its direct ancestors have likely arrived there in the 1st century BCE, with the first Jewish settlers.. The breed's name means white spread over a black field in Dutch.Some homesteaders also refer to them as a shadow on a sheet.

Mottled Ancona. The Mottled Ancona is a stunning bird with black feathers adorned with white V-shaped dots. They're a hardy breed that can withstand both cold and heat, making them great for almost any climate. Although their comb does require protection during the colder months, they are excellent free-range foragers.

Langshan. Langshans are one of the gentle giants of poultry; they are also quite uncommon. Roosters are known to be gentle and non-aggressive; since they stand 24-32 inches high, that's a good thing! Despite their height, they only weigh around 9lbs. They come in black, white, splash, and sometimes blue colors.

Barred Plymouth Rock. This is probably the most popular of the black and white chicken breeds. As one of several variations of the Plymouth Rock, these black and white barred birds are gorgeous. They are a heritage breed that is considered dual purpose. They boast an incredible egg laying ability, and just one hen can offer up to 280 eggs each.
